Three years after the devastating flash loan attack on Pancake Bunny, the hacker has now moved approximately $3 million worth of Ethereum (ETH) using Tornado Cash, a tool known for obscuring the origins of cryptocurrency transactions. According to reports, this recent activity raises fresh concerns over the security of digital assets and the ongoing challenges in tracking and prosecuting cybercrimes in the crypto space.

In 2021, Pancake Bunny suffered a significant attack where a hacker exploited the platform’s protocols, leading to a sharp drop in its token value. Recently, this same hacker has transferred the stolen Ether, a popular cryptocurrency next to Bitcoin (BTC), through Tornado Cash. This service mixes various digital funds to disguise their origin, making it a popular choice among those wishing to hide illegal activities.

Pancake Bunny Hacker: Incident From Significant Losses to DAO Transition

Pancake Bunny, a decentralized finance (DeFi) protocol on the BNB Smart Chain, fell victim to a cyberattack in May 2021. This breach led to the theft of 697,000 BUNNY tokens and 114,000 BNB, resulting in a dramatic 95% plunge in the value of BUNNY tokens.

Despite numerous attempts to recover the stolen assets, Pancake Bunny was unsuccessful. Ultimately, the protocol ceased operations and transitioned into a decentralized autonomous organization (DAO).

Pancake Bunny Hacker: Ongoing Challenges and Market Impact

This incident has once again highlighted the vulnerabilities inherent in the crypto markets. Investors and users of platforms like Pancake Bunny are reminded of the risks associated with digital assets, where significant amounts of money can be moved or stolen with little to no trace.

The news has stirred up discussions in the crypto community about the need for more robust security measures and regulatory frameworks to combat such frauds. Following the hacker’s recent activity, the value of Pancake Bunny’s token has seen fluctuations, reflecting the market’s nervousness about potential security breaches.
